Output 66870d8fe7fd793cb495860386633edc58d5eebe11919d84e12255a75103ba4d:3

value
328558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 413f1bb03e2a1a98dc7b74a11333e1d6101a4eac OP_EQUALVERIFY OP_CHECKSIG
address
16wzXJSSeavWjT9DgCRdxKXZTyyjDnZfoV
transaction
66870d8fe7fd793cb495860386633edc58d5eebe11919d84e12255a75103ba4d
spent
true